Transaction 24c6707721428cf3e587b27ac22c24e21b2c9ada613cb995cfb783bf975c4fca

1 Input
2 Outputs
  • 24c6707721428cf3e587b27ac22c24e21b2c9ada613cb995cfb783bf975c4fca:0
  • value  277631
    address  1HWktoE1PGuJkk46WmyYRYU9UKuTpByNqo
  • 24c6707721428cf3e587b27ac22c24e21b2c9ada613cb995cfb783bf975c4fca:1
  • value  666174
    address  13QswJM3ndmifYfcXC7ebFSJM3Xrr8iNpB